Performance Analysis

When running Rust, the Intel Core i5-10400F alongside NVIDIA GeForce RTX 5070 Ti provides competent performance in Rust. At 4K resolution, this setup achieves 76 FPS on average, enabling smooth ultra-high-definition gaming. 1440p performance is excellent at 109 FPS, ideal for high-refresh gaming. 1080p gaming excels with 125 FPS, perfect for competitive play. The Intel Core i5-10400F brings 6 cores, 12 threads, 4.3 GHz boost to handle game logic and physics. Meanwhile, the NVIDIA GeForce RTX 5070 Ti with 16 GB VRAM, 2452 MHz boost clock handles rendering duties. Ultra settings are fully playable, delivering 80 FPS without compromise.

FPS Benchmarks by Resolution & Settings

Performance data for Intel Core i5-10400F + NVIDIA GeForce RTX 5070 Ti in Rust

Resolution Settings Avg FPS
3840x2160 Low 112.5
3840x2160 Medium 76.5
3840x2160 High 63.9
3840x2160 Ultra 50.0
2560x1440 Low 132.1
2560x1440 Medium 112.3
2560x1440 High 108.6
2560x1440 Ultra 83.4
1920x1080 Low 147.1
1920x1080 Medium 127.2
1920x1080 High 118.5
1920x1080 Ultra 106.4
